Last weekend me and a bunch of guys hauled trailers loaded with side by sides and 4 wheelers to southern w va to the Hatfield McCoy trail system.Coming home we had to pull over to tighten some straps on my buddys load. He has a 2015 3500 chevy with a diesel, I have a 2014 with 6.2 gas. Both pulling 16` trailers, mine enclosed his open.I sugested when we pull back onto the road we both hammer down and see who`s pulls and takes off faster. I let off at 80mph and had pulled 5 or 6 truck and trailer lengths on him. I was impressed with my 6.2. He got 3 mpg better than me but I can out pull him.

I have a 14 F250 6.2l and I just turned 13,000 miles. I've had it for 7 months and has done everything I've put it through. I tow maybe 10k at most with a 18' open car trailer. I see in the 12-13 mpg area mixed driving.

It's a great truck and has plenty of power.
